About This Trial
The goal of this clinical trial is to learn if treatment modality including Disitamab Vedotin (RC48), Oxaliplatin,Tegafur,Gimeracil and Oteracil Porassium Capsules (SOX)and Sindillimab works to treat locally advanced hepatoid adenocarcinoma of stomach. It will also learn about the safety of this modality. The main aim it aims to achieve are:
